If the market has taught us something these previous couple of many years or so, it’s that there can by no means be sufficient SUV and crossovers. Regardless of already having a number of fashions in its vary together with the compact-sized CX-30, the electrical MX-30 and naturally, the CX-5 (to not point out the mid-size CX-9), Mazda churned out one more compact SUV known as the CX-50, which it began creating some 4 years in the past.
Whereas falling in the identical section because the CX-5 that’s Mazda’s greatest promoting automobile in North America proper now, the brand new CX-50 has a barely larger footprint, it appears butchier and guarantees to match these appears with elevated off-road capabilities versus its cousin. It additionally marks Mazda’s return to U.S. manufacturing.
With the CX-50 about to go on sale in North America, we have been invited to drive the brand new SUV in each manner that Mazda expects prospects to, on-road, off-road, and whereas towing. Right here’s all the things that we beloved, some stuff that wasn’t so nice, and the place we predict the most recent product from Mazda suits in.

America First
The CX-50 is not like the overwhelming majority of the Mazda lineup as a result of it was particularly designed for North America. In actual fact, it’s their first mannequin to roll off the road of Toyota and Mazda’s new three way partnership plant in Huntsville, Alabama that additionally produces the similarly-sized 2022 Toyota Corolla Cross. Mazda hopes that it’s going to carry a strong and difficult presence. To that finish, they’ve squared the physique off greater than different fashions, added aggressive design thrives, and even included vast fender flares in order that the tires can stick out a bit additional than on the CX-5.

Inside Particulars And Styling
Like nearly each different Mazda on sale as we speak, the CX-50 continues a development of punching above its weight class with regard to a matured inside design. Easy class is an underrated high quality and Mazda pulls it off superbly. There’s an actual cohesion of design that flows from the driving force’s cockpit to each door panels after which again into the rear seating space.
That rear seating space is fairly spacious too and the vast fenders play a job in that by permitting the wheels to sit down additional aside. For me, headroom was slightly missing however the overwhelming majority of oldsters gained’t have that concern. Legroom was a stable win too with a number of inches between my knees and the seat forward of me. Cargo area is above common too with extra depth than width. The panoramic sunroof on our take a look at automotive is one other first for Mazda. With it open and the home windows down, it feels virtually like a convertible SUV because the solar shines down into the cabin.
It’s not all sunshine and rainbows although. The entrance seats aren’t wildly comfy or supportive. From about my shoulder blades up, there was no assist because the seats lean again too removed from the center part up. There was no adjustment I discovered that fastened that. As well as, the entrance bolster assist wasn’t very supportive even in its highest setting. I questioned if these gripes needed to do with my peak (6’6) however after speaking to many others of assorted heights, comparable complaints have been discovered.
The local weather management needed to work fairly onerous to maintain the automotive cool throughout a sunny 85-degree Californian day. I spent perhaps 10 minutes with it in its highest setting to achieve my desired 72-degree temperature. The ventilated (and heated) seats did a terrific job although. We do surprise how properly a few of the supplies will maintain up over time. The buttons and switches had extra play in them than their pseudo-luxury look suggests and whereas the upholstery and different supplies look good, they really feel like the kind of stuff that gained’t look or really feel almost pretty much as good in 10 years’ time.
CX-50 Know-how
Mazda has match each CX-50 apart from the bottom trim with an enormous vast 10.25-inch infotainment system with Android Auto and Apple CarPlay connectivity. The bottom model will get an 8.8-inch unit that’s very shiny and even in direct daylight was simple to see. When not using Android or Apple programs, the interface is completely managed with a dial and buttons within the middle console. Whereas which may sound archaic, it’s truly very intuitive and simple to make use of after little or no observe.
Most CX-50s will include eight audio system however the automotive we examined had a premium Bose sound system with 12 audio system and a few cool audio know-how that might each change quantity mechanically based mostly on street noise, and may present a extra surround-sound expertise. So far as automotive audio programs go it’s above common and has good depth, bass, and readability.
Once more, although, there are some points. For one, the wi-fi charging pad required my telephone with no case to be in such a exact location (inside a few millimeters) on it that I principally stop utilizing it. There aren’t any USB-C ports or a household-style outlet wherever both which looks like an enormous miss for an SUV that’s imagined to be nice for the outside.
As well as, whereas I applaud Mazda’s need to maintain drivers as protected as potential, persevering with to carry out touchscreen functionality at this level feels doltish. As soon as Android Auto or Apple CarPlay is activated the display screen is contact suitable so why not simply enable it to be on a regular basis? The tech is already there, simply allow it already for drivers that wish to use it.
What Mazda does provide is a full suite of superior driver help applied sciences that work properly for essentially the most half. The lane-keep help isn’t overly intrusive however can’t be turned off as simply as we’d like. Past that, the opposite programs are completely wonderful. Adaptive cruise works brilliantly and may cease and go with out concern. These options in addition to blind-spot monitoring and forward-collision warning come customary on each trim.
Driving Impressions
Two totally different engines can be found on the CX-50. The bottom is a naturally aspirated 2.5-liter four-cylinder that makes 187 hp and 186 lb-ft of torque. The mannequin we drove makes use of the stronger turbocharged model of that engine which makes 256 hp and 320 lb-ft of torque. Each ship energy to all 4 wheels by means of a six-speed computerized transmission.
Why did Mazda follow a six-speed autobox as a substitute of a extra standard eight, 9, or 10-speed? Properly, the automaker says that it permits them to be in the correct gear extra typically, part of its Jinba Ittai mindset with regard to constructing all of its merchandise. That phrase straight refers back to the connection between a horse and its rider and the way tactile suggestions is the primary technique of communication between the 2.
Mazda went so far as to measure {the electrical} sign given off by the driving force’s calf muscle mass throughout testing in an intention to achieve perception into easy methods to make the CX-50 really feel extra pure to drive. Did it repay? Typically sure and generally no however to essentially outline it, let’s break it down into the several types of driving that CX-50 drivers are more than likely to do.
On-Highway
As Mazda accurately factors out, most individuals searching for a soft-roading form of automobile will do 90 p.c or extra of their driving on the street to get to their vacation spot earlier than going a far shorter distance off-road. With respect to that, Mazda didn’t wish to compromise on-road really feel for excessive off-road functionality and we are able to verify that they achieved that aim. The CX-50 is an efficient driver’s automotive total and sports activities regular all-season road tires. It handles properly above common and to listen to Mazda inform it, a substantial amount of that has to do with a brand new know-how known as GVC Plus or G-Vectoring Management.
Completely totally different from torque vectoring, GVC is a system that detects cornering after which very barely shifts weight onto the entrance tires by dropping a non-detectable quantity of energy to the engine. That slight shift of weight onto the entrance tires permits the rubber to get a greater chew which in flip supplies higher suggestions and extra confidence-inspiring efficiency. Mazda has equally tuned the AWD system to separate torque in the easiest way for the second it’s wanted.
When getting into a nook, the CX-50 de-couples the rear wheels to the utmost extent permitting for higher turn-in, after which provides energy again in after the apex. Once more, all of that is imagined to be undetectable however the one factor we are able to guarantee you of is that this SUV carves corners extremely properly. Sport mode makes that much more gratifying because of sharper steering and extra aggressive shift factors.
That’s to not say that it is a excellent automotive on street although because the cabin allowed in fairly a bit extra street noise than we anticipated it will. Although not a scientific take a look at by any means, the decibel reader on three totally different purposes on my telephone by no means learn lower than 60 whereas the automobile was in movement and infrequently blipped up over 70. Poor street situations meant sharp and comparatively loud impacts might be heard and felt within the cabin, although the suspension made certain that they didn’t have an enduring impact on experience high quality.
Lastly, not having pushed the bottom engine we are able to’t make certain how it will really feel however we think about it’ll appear underpowered to most drivers. The turbocharged engine in our take a look at automotive was greater than satisfactory however the preliminary take-off felt slightly delayed and the transmission does want a second to swap cogs into the right gear. Lastly, even in Sport mode, the CX-50 gained’t rev to the redline. For that, it’s worthwhile to flip the traction management off and shift it manually. We suspect that has one thing to do with the pretty smallish turbo that feels prefer it’s operating out of steam close to the highest of its 6,300 RPM redline.
Towing
New for Mazda and the CX-50 is a Tow Mode which mechanically takes the place of Sport Mode when a trailer is detected by the onboard laptop. To place it merely, the system works properly. As a substitute of attempting to really feel like a distinct automobile, Mazda has taken the method that every mode is designed for a particular kind of setting and the aim is to make the automotive drive equally whatever the floor or setting that it’s on or in. Within the case of towing, Mazda turns up the GVC so as to add extra steering really feel whereas additionally altering shift factors to permit for higher towing functionality. It does certainly really feel higher than attempting to do the identical job in Regular mode; it requires much less steering enter and offers you extra confidence on the street too.
Off-Highway
In my eyes, that is the place the CX-50 actually shines. Plenty of automobiles as we speak can deal with properly whereas additionally hauling 5 individuals in consolation with all of their gear within the again. I’m unsure I can confidently identify one other one that may additionally go off-road like this one for the cash Mazda is asking for. To check the CX-50, Mazda despatched us to a working cattle ranch that featured numerous off-road trails throughout its huge expanse.
First, they put us on a winding autocross model course and instructed us to do our greatest to drive the entire thing at 30 mph. No lifting within the corners, no braking, and no accelerating on the straights. Adhering to these guidelines proved more durable for me than the course did for the CX-50. Regardless of dips, off-camber corners, and massive ruts on one facet or the opposite of the observe, the SUV did a wonderful job of sustaining traction. Mazda additionally allow us to check out the identical course in Regular and Sport mode. The previous required extra steering enter than in Off-Highway mode and the latter produced honest slides and the one time in your complete drive that reverse lock steering was required to maintain me on observe.
Final, they despatched us to a bit of the ranch with enormous steep climbs, descents, and some hills that have been so off-camber and slanted that I may look out of the passenger window and see the bottom to my proper. It’s right here the place I started to understand simply how good the CX-50 truly is at getting soiled. A number of occasions throughout the course the nostril of the automotive can be pointed to this point up into the stratosphere that we couldn’t see the bottom forward of us.
In these moments, Mazda instructed us to make use of the entrance digicam to get a greater view. That labored properly till one of many tires was picked up off of the bottom, spun at over 10 mph, and subsequently triggered the ‘off’ setting on the digicam. Maybe that must be reprogrammed. That occurred typically and whereas it’s no enjoyable dropping the digicam, it highlights a few attention-grabbing info in regards to the CX-50.
The suspension doesn’t have a lot journey, which is one cause it finally ends up tri-poding so typically on trails just like the one we drove. For severe off-roaders that’s annoying however fortunately, Mazda has a trick up its sleeve. When the CX-50 detects that wheel slip, traction management mechanically brakes that wheel after which sends energy throughout the axle to get the automotive shifting. As well as, the traction management prioritizes acceleration over minimizing wheelspin so the protection system gained’t cease ahead progress even when a lot of it’s the product of wheelspin.
In consequence, the CX-50 is kind of the succesful off-roader contemplating that it’s nonetheless a front-wheel drive-biased crossover with road tires on it. It had no actual bother getting up or happening any of the obstacles we encountered and to me, that’s saying one thing. At one level on the off-road course, I sincerely questioned if I had someway managed to get off of the observe as a result of the hills appeared like they could be an excessive amount of for the Mazda. Because it seems, none of them have been.

Confidence-inspiring is probably the very best phrase to explain the CX-50. It’s not a tour-de-force of know-how, consolation, or gas financial system however that’s not what it’s attempting to be anyway. It’s extra in regards to the driving than any of that stuff. I don’t have a variety of towing or off-road expertise beneath my belt and it appears that evidently Mazda’s goal demographic is individuals in the identical footwear. For them, the CX-50 ought to show to provide them the boldness they should actually take pleasure in driving this SUV at velocity, or with a trailer filled with stuff, and even up and down some steep off-road trails. For these searching for a well-balanced automobile that may go manner off-road after which get them again safely, the CX-50 could be the gateway to the Nice Outdoor that they’re searching for.
As for the opposite similarly-sized SUV in Mazda’s vary that can clearly be cross-shopped in showrooms, the CX-5, the CX-50 is slightly bigger, extra rugged and a bit extra off-road centered, however it’s additionally slightly costlier.
